What Live casino means at Vegas rio casino
At Vegas rio casino, the live casino concept should be understood as a real-time streamed gaming environment rather than a standard RNG-based table section. In simple terms, instead of pressing spin or hit against software alone, you join tables hosted by human dealers through video feed. The result is a more physical, more immediate format. Cards are dealt on camera, roulette wheels spin in a studio and game-show style titles often include presenters, timed rounds and animated overlays.
This changes the player experience in several ways. First, the rhythm is no longer entirely under your control. In slots, you choose the tempo; in live casino, the table controls it. Second, the atmosphere becomes part of the product. A polished studio, clear audio and stable stream can make the session feel premium. A cluttered lobby, weak filters or slow loading can have the opposite effect.
From a practical standpoint, live casino at Vegas rio casino is best viewed as a category for players who want more presence and less abstraction. It is not just table gaming with a different skin.

How live casino differs from other gaming categories on the platform
This is where many players make the wrong comparison. Live casino should not be treated as a direct substitute for slots, crash games or even standard digital table games. The mechanics overlap, but the user experience does not.
| Category | How it feels | Main player control | Typical pace |
|---|---|---|---|
| Slots | Fast, repetitive, visual | High control over spin speed and stake changes | Very fast |
| RNG table games | Structured, solo, software-driven | Strong control over decisions and speed | Fast to medium |
| Live casino | Social, streamed, dealer-led | Lower control over tempo, higher focus on timing | Medium to slow |
For example, blackjack in a standard software version is about efficiency. Live blackjack is about timing, seat availability, dealer flow and table rules. Roulette in RNG mode is quick and repetitive. Live roulette is more immersive but slower and often more expensive at entry level. This distinction is essential before launching any live game at Vegas rio casino. A player looking for speed and volume may prefer slots or digital tables. A player looking for atmosphere and more tangible table action may prefer live casino.
Which live games are likely to interest players most
The strongest live sections usually build around a familiar core. At Vegas rio casino, the most relevant live titles would typically be:
- Live Roulette for players who want simple rules and a visual table experience;
- Live Blackjack for users who value decision-making and table variety;
- Live Baccarat for players who prefer lower-interaction, pattern-focused sessions;
- Game show titles for users who want a lighter, more entertainment-driven format.
Roulette is usually the easiest entry point because the interface is intuitive and the dealer interaction is minimal. Blackjack is more skill-sensitive in feel, though still governed by house rules and table conditions. Baccarat tends to appeal to players who want a cleaner layout and a calmer betting structure. Game shows are different again: they are less about classic casino rhythm and more about spectacle, multipliers and timed rounds.

What players should check before launching a live game
There are several points that directly affect whether live casino at Vegas rio casino feels enjoyable or awkward.
| What to check | Why it matters |
|---|---|
| Table limits | Live games often have higher minimums than slots or RNG tables |
| Rules and side bets | Variants can change expected value and session cost |
| Device performance | Streaming quality affects timing and usability |
| Lobby filters | Poor filtering makes table selection slower and less precise |
| Session length | Live play is usually slower, so bankroll lasts differently |
This is especially important for Australian players who may switch between desktop and mobile play depending on time of day. Live casino is less forgiving than slots when your connection drops or the interface lags. Even a decent library can feel weaker if the stream is unstable or the table browser is clumsy.
